How Detox Your Body: The Ultimate Guide to Cleansing Foods Actually Works

The body has built-in systems for detoxification—primarily the liver, kidneys, digestion, and lymphatic network—working constantly to neutralize and eliminate environmental and metabolic byproducts. Certain cleansing foods contain nutrients like fiber, antioxidants, vitamins, and phytonutrients that may enhance these processes. Dietary fiber, for instance, promotes healthy digestion and supports gut flora balance. Cruciferous vegetables such as broccoli and Brussels sprouts contain compounds linked to supporting liver enzyme activity. Green tea and citrus fruits supply antioxidants that help manage oxidative stress, a factor in daily cellular wear.

Understanding the body’s natural rhythms and nutrient needs creates a realistic foundation for safe, effective “detox” practices. What exactly does detoxing your body mean?
True detoxification refers to supporting internal organs that naturally remove harmful substances. This guide focuses on boosting the body’s efficient, ongoing processes through targeted nutrition—not short-term “cleaning” extremes.

Can foods really help the body cancel out toxins?
While the body handles toxins through evolution-tested biological pathways, certain foods supply compounds that aid liver metabolism, kidney filtration, and intestinal health—supporting natural defense mechanisms.

How does drinking water or green tea support cleansing?
Hydration maintains kidney function and supports lymph flow. Antioxidant-rich teas provide beneficial plant compounds that reduce oxidative damage, complementing the body’s innate processes
